No video

Panic Recovery in Go - Tutorial

  Рет қаралды 5,754

TutorialEdge

TutorialEdge

Күн бұрын

👨‍💻 For the price of a ☕ every month, sign up and gain access to a growing list of premium courses on my site - tutorialedge.net/pricing/
In this video, we are going to be looking at how you can effectively recover from Panics within your Go applications!
Original Article: tutorialedge.net/golang/go-pa...
✅ Subscribe and hit that 🔔 to get notified for all the latest tutorials!
🤓 / elliot_f
‎💻 tutorialedge.net
🎥 Recording Setup
Microphone - amzn.to/3hvASys
Mic Boom - amzn.to/3o0cW8Q
Mouse - amzn.to/2WZMoZs
Monitor 1 - amzn.to/38IUlYy
Monitor 2 - amzn.to/3rBTZf7
Mount - amzn.to/3o3185V
USB-C Hub - amzn.to/3o2xRbw

Пікірлер: 6
@mtushar
@mtushar 2 жыл бұрын
This was really helpful. Thanks!
@Tutorialedge
@Tutorialedge 2 жыл бұрын
Glad it was helpful!
@wendellhatcher7011
@wendellhatcher7011 Жыл бұрын
I really hope they better ways to do error handling and panic because it sucks rocks
@salamander1782
@salamander1782 2 жыл бұрын
Thanks so much for the video! Could you please tell me what software you use to record your screen? It looks super nice. Tried using OBS and the built in Mac screen recorder but the recordings don't come out as sharp..
@Lucas-hh4oh
@Lucas-hh4oh 2 жыл бұрын
I'm not sure if I understood it correctly. In this case, does the recoveryHandler act as a middleware that will wrap our request handler?
@Tutorialedge
@Tutorialedge 2 жыл бұрын
Exactly this. So if someone calls a function when this middleware is enabled then this recovery handler will effectively stop any panics from bringing down your app instance.
Understanding Contexts in Go in 5(-ish?) Minutes
15:14
TutorialEdge
Рет қаралды 60 М.
The secret to making Golang error handling a breeze
13:46
Earthly
Рет қаралды 10 М.
Mama vs Son vs Daddy 😭🤣
00:13
DADDYSON SHOW
Рет қаралды 46 МЛН
Пранк пошел не по плану…🥲
00:59
Саша Квашеная
Рет қаралды 6 МЛН
Ouch.. 🤕
00:30
Celine & Michiel
Рет қаралды 17 МЛН
Fast and Furious: New Zealand 🚗
00:29
How Ridiculous
Рет қаралды 42 МЛН
Getting Started with Generics in Go
13:12
TutorialEdge
Рет қаралды 27 М.
Use Arc Instead of Vec
15:21
Logan Smith
Рет қаралды 140 М.
Golang Error Handling Is Better Than You Think!
18:53
Anthony GG
Рет қаралды 26 М.
Go sync.WaitGroup Basics - tutorial
11:34
TutorialEdge
Рет қаралды 24 М.
A consistent logging format for Go
11:27
Google Open Source
Рет қаралды 20 М.
Introduction to Go, part 10: Defer, Panic, and Recover
22:43
Failing Forward
Рет қаралды 7 М.
Master Go Programming With These Concurrency Patterns (in 40 minutes)
46:15
WorkerPools in Go Tutorial
11:38
TutorialEdge
Рет қаралды 20 М.
Mama vs Son vs Daddy 😭🤣
00:13
DADDYSON SHOW
Рет қаралды 46 МЛН